Felix Auger-Aliassime vs. (PR) Marin CilicFrom just about out of nowhere, Cilic is all of the sudden in resurgent kind. The 36-year-old Croat was sidelined from February till August of final season resulting from a recurring knee harm and he missed the primary seven weeks of 2025. Cilic lastly returned final week in Doha, the place he drew Carlos Alcaraz within the opening spherical and performed properly however misplaced 6-4, 6-4. Cilic bought one other dangerous attract Dubai–however not as dangerous as Doha. The 2014 U.S. Open champion upset second-seeded Alex de Minaur 6-2, 3-6, 6-3 after which overcame Alexei Popyrin 5-7, 6-3, 6-4.
Up subsequent for Cilic is a fifth assembly with Auger-Aliassime. Cilic leads the head-to-head sequence 3-1, however Auger-Aliassime received their most up-to-date encounter 2-6, 7-6(7), 6-2, 7-6(4) on the 2022 Australian Open. The Twenty first-ranked Canadian has been superior to this point this 12 months. He has already captured two titles (Adelaide, Montpellier) and his document stands at 14-4 following three-set victories in Dubai over Alexander Bublik and Nuno Borges. A pair of three-setters is just not best preparation for Cilic when it comes to his bodily state and Auger-Aliassime is taking part in nice, so you must assume this one will go to the favourite.
